Bournemouth, Southampton finish in scoreless draw (The Associated Press)
Southampton and Bournemouth shared the spoils in the south coast derby by playing out a 0-0 draw at St Mary's Stadium on Saturday. Cherries substitute Harry Arter spurned the best chance of the game, ballooning a penalty kick high over the bar with 10 minutes of the match to play. Adam Smith hit the post for the visitors, too, while the hosts struck the woodwork themselves through Dusan Tadic.
